#4268fd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4268fd is composed of 25.9% red, 40.8% green and 99.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.9% cyan, 58.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 227.8 degrees, a saturation of 97.9% and a lightness of 62.5%. #4268fd color hex could be obtained by blending #84d0ff with #0000fb. Closest websafe color is: #3366ff.

Shades and Tints of #4268fd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000105 is the darkest color, while #f1f4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#4268fd
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9a9ca5 is the less saturated color, while #4268fd is the most saturated one.
